maltster
noun
/ˈmɔːltstər/

Definition
A maltster is a person or a company that specializes in the production of malt, which is a key ingredient in brewing and distilling.

Meaning
A maltster usually manages the process of soaking barley or other grains, allowing them to germinate and then drying them to create malted grain.
